🎮 What Is NYT Connections: Sports Edition?

NYT Connections: Sports Edition is a daily sports-themed word puzzle published by The Athletic, part of The New York Times. Unlike the standard Connections game, this version focuses entirely on sports teams, venues, athletes, and terminology.

You can play it for free online or via The Athletic app, even without a paid subscription.
